More about cluster manager courses in Perth

Embarking on a career as a Cluster Manager in Perth opens doors to various opportunities in the dynamic retail sector. If you possess experience or qualifications, you can explore an array of advanced Cluster Manager courses in Perth that will enhance your managerial skills and knowledge. Notable options include the Certificate IV in Retail Management and the Master of Business Administration. Two reputable institutions providing these courses are Cartec Training and Murdoch University, ensuring you receive top-quality education tailored to your professional needs.

The advanced courses available not only cover essential theories but also practical applications relevant to the retail industry. For instance, the Bachelor of Commerce (Management) and the Graduate Diploma of Strategic Leadership offer insights into effective business strategies and leadership techniques. These comprehensive programmes are delivered by esteemed institutions such as The University of Notre Dame Australia and Edith Cowan University, making them ideal choices for aspiring Cluster Managers in Perth.

Upon completing your studies, you'll be well-equipped to pursue various job roles related to cluster management. Potential positions include Store Manager, Retail Team Leader, and even Department Manager. Engaging in these roles will allow you to apply the skills acquired through your education, shaping your career progression in the retail field. The connections made during your training will also facilitate networking opportunities, giving you a competitive edge in the employment market.
